The Benefits of a Blood Sugar-Friendly Soup
This soup is not just a quick fix for hunger; it’s a nutrient-packed meal that provides long-lasting energy without causing spikes in blood sugar. Here are some of the specific benefits:
Fiber-Rich Vegetables: The high fiber content slows digestion, helping to maintain stable blood sugar levels.
Lean Protein: Protein helps keep you full and prevents sugar cravings later in the day.
Low-Glycemic Carbohydrates: By using ingredients like quinoa or lentils, you ensure the carbohydrates are absorbed slowly, reducing the risk of a blood sugar spike.
Healthy Fats: Fats from olive oil or avocado support heart health and improve nutrient absorption.
